Transaction 133fa11d5f6c0c22bfd754b02cea16141a9f91cd269992c8921e36be98a5893d
1 Input
2 Outputs
- 133fa11d5f6c0c22bfd754b02cea16141a9f91cd269992c8921e36be98a5893d:0
- 133fa11d5f6c0c22bfd754b02cea16141a9f91cd269992c8921e36be98a5893d:1
value 26249794
address 169M4DBLziJSRga1yhfcg1ff3owrCpazvi
value 4183700
address 1MichwRJqMEgTryQsdoi1nyytZxUZzda9U